Week of June 17, 2007


We're Moving In!

This Sunday, June 24, 2007, we will be meeting for a Sunday morning Worship service at 10:30am at the new Community Center (Check the directions page to find out how to get there).

The renovations are not complete yet, but we've finished enough to start using the building. Many people have been working hard to get it ready and it is looking great.

Thank you to everyone who has helped out so far.

Please feel free to come join us on any Sunday.

Just remember that we're moving into the building on an "as is" so don't expect everything to be totally completed. There is still room for many more to take part in bringing this building to life.
